CAPPELMANN, JR., E. TRYON, N.C. - Ernest Henry Cappelmann, Jr., 84, of Melrose Ave., Tryon, N.C., died Monday, April 5, 2004, in St. Luke's Hospital in Columbus, N.C. Born in Charleston, S.C., he was the son of the late Ernest Henry and Ruth Bolivar Cappelmann, Sr. He was a 1948 graduate of Clemson University. Mr. Cappelmann was a veteran of WWII having served in the U.S. Army Air Corps where he was in the 35th Troop Carrier Squadron and flew C-47's. He was active with Habitat for Humanity, and was a member of the Episcopal Church of the Holy Cross in Tryon, N.C. Mr. Cappelmann was the husband of Dorothy E. Cappelmann who died in 2003. Surviving is one daughter, Julie Crum of New Bern, N.C. Three sons, Ernest Henry Cappelmann, III, of Rutherfordton, N.C., John Charles Cappelmann of Oxford, MD, and James Mark Cappelmann of Sumter, S.C. Also 11 grandchildren and three great-grandchildren. He was preceded in death by a sister, Beverly Buehannan.
